
I drew the above piece on Bristol board.The idea occured randomly on the drive home from work. The colored lines is a type of zentangle called: Hollibaugh. I colored the lines in with various colors. In between the lines I added patterns and scribbled verses if the space was big enough.
When I was finished, I cut them into artist trading card size and ended up with about 10 cards. I dropped them off in Downtown Plymouth’s free little art gallery.
I wrote the lines in each “section” to stand in unison but to also be read as a single sentence.
